What is the solution to the equation 6x+2=9x-1

Answer:

1

Step-by-step explanation:

Combine like terms first by subtracting 6x from both sides.

[tex]6x+2=9x-1\\2=3x-1[/tex]

Next, add 1 to both sides.

[tex]2=3x-1\\3=3x[/tex]

Finally, divide both sides by 3.

[tex]3=3x\\1=x[/tex]
